First things first, let’s talk about crafting the perfect CV title. It’s the first thing that potential employers will see, so it’s important to make it count. Avoid using generic titles like “Cleaner Resume” and instead, tailor it to the specific job you’re applying for. For example, “Experienced Housekeeper and Sanitization Specialist.” Not only does it catch the eye, but it also highlights your key skills and shows that you’ve taken the time to cater to the job at hand.
Now, let’s dive into the key skills that every Cleaner should highlight on their CV. Apart from the obvious physical abilities, such as attention to detail and stamina, it’s essential to showcase your time management skills. Let’s face it, cleaning isn’t the most glamorous job, so highlighting your efficiency and the ability to get the job done quickly will impress potential employers.
Additionally, make sure to mention any technical skills or certifications you may have, such as knowledge of cleaning chemicals and equipment, or specialized training in handling hazardous materials. These details show that you are not only dedicated to your job but also constantly evolving and up-to-date with industry standards.

Recruiters use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S), so make sure your CV includes relevant keywords from the job description. Adjust your skills and experience sections to align with the company’s needs.
Highlight any previous cleaning experience you have, whether it’s in a professional setting or as a personal cleaner. Emphasize skills like attention to detail, efficiency, and organization, as they are essential for a successful cleaner.
Cleaning can be physically demanding, so make sure to mention any relevant physical abilities, such as being able to lift heavy objects or work on your feet for extended periods. This shows that you are capable of performing the tasks required for the job.
Cleaning involves paying attention to small details to ensure a spotless result, so showcase your eye for detail in your experience and skills section. Mention any previous jobs or tasks where accuracy and precision were crucial.
Even though cleaning can sometimes be a solo task, there are often times when teamwork is necessary. If you have any experience working on a team, whether in a previous job or in other settings, mention it on your resume to show your ability to work well with others.
In today’s world, technology is becoming more prevalent in the cleaning industry. If you have any experience or knowledge of cleaning equipment or software, be sure to include it on your resume to showcase your technical abilities.
The position of Cleaner involves performing various cleaning tasks to maintain the cleanliness of a particular environment, such as a residential or commercial space. Some common tasks include vacuuming, mopping, dusting, and sanitizing surfaces. The main mission of a Cleaner is to ensure that a space is visually appealing and hygienic for its occupants.
Career development opportunities for a Cleaner may include moving up to a supervisory or managerial role, specializing in a specific type of cleaning (e.g. residential vs. commercial), or obtaining certifications to increase their skills and marketability.
The average salary for a junior Cleaner in the United States is approximately $23,000 to $27,000 USD annually. This may vary depending on location, employer, and experience level. Senior Cleaners, who typically have several years of experience and/or additional qualifications, can earn an average of $32,000 to $38,000 USD per year.
